Abstract

This present invention provides a metal-ligand complex and methods for using and preparing the same. In particular, the metal-ligand complex of the present invention is of the formula: L a -M-X b where L, M, X, a, and b are those define herein. The metal-ligand complexes of the present invention are useful in a variety of applications including as electron-transfer mediators in dye-sensitized solar cells and related photoelectrochromic devices.

6. A dye-sensitized solar cell comprising:

a cathode;

a photoanode comprising a dye-sensitizer; and

an electron-transfer mediator operatively connected to said dye-sensitizer, wherein said electron-transfer mediator is a metal-ligand complex of the formula:

L a -M-X b

wherein

a is an integer from 1 to 6;

b is an integer from 0 to 5,

provided the sum of a and b equal the appropriate total number of ligands present on the metal M;

M is a transition metal;

each X is independently a co-ligand; and

each L is independently a substituted polypyridine ligand, wherein at least one of the substituent of the polypyridine ligand is other than a methyl group.

7. The dye-sensitized solar cell according to claim 6 , wherein M is cobalt.

8. The dye-sensitized solar cell according to claim 6 , wherein b is 0.

9. The dye-sensitized solar cell according to claim 8 , wherein L is selected from the group consisting of a bidentate polypyridine, tridentate polypyridine, and a mixture thereof.

10. The dye-sensitized solar cell according to claim 9 , wherein a is 2 or 3.

11. The dye-sensitized solar cell according to claim 10 , wherein a is 2.
